Why is Cellulose Referred to as Fiber?

3 min read
Cellulose is the most abundant organic polymer on Earth, making up over 50% of the carbon found in the plant kingdom. This critical carbohydrate is referred to as fiber due to its unique, thread-like structure and its indigestible properties for humans, where it acts as a bulking agent in our diet.
